Completely updated every year (unlike most of the competition), Frommer's Chicago features everything you need to know about the sights and experiences that await you. Written and personally researched by a lifelong resident, it covers all the traditional tourist favorites but also lets you in on local finds, neighborhood hangouts, and little-known gems. Our author has inspected every hotel, and knows the city intimately.

There's something for every taste and budget, from world-class dining at Charlie Trotter's to killer barbecue at the most authentic rib shacks in town. With Frommer's in hand, you'll have tons of fun: shopping along the Magnificent Mile, watching Sammy slug homers at Wrigley, admiring the groundbreaking architecture of Frank Lloyd Wright, taking in the masterpieces at the Art Institute, dancing at a down-and-dirty blues club, and strolling the gorgeous lakefront. I tried a few recommendations from Frommers and a few from local Chicago residents. I found the book's suggestions were more accurate that the residents'!

Frommer's isn't shy about giving opinions about places (e.g. "all the restaurants in Greektown are about the same") whereas Lonely Planet & other books tend to sound objective for their restaurant reviews & end up giving the traveler no guidance at all. Beware to call all the places you want to visit though. Even though my Frommers Chicago book is current (2004), I came across 1 restaurant in the book that already closed down, and found hours to the Art Institute had already changed.
